Panari at a glance

Panari is a village of 2,428 people in 561 households (Census 2011) in Gadarwara tehsil, Narsimhapur district, Madhya Pradesh, the 21st-largest of 270 villages in Gadarwara tehsil. Literacy is 64%, 2 points above the tehsil average of 62% and the sex ratio is 876 women per 1,000 men. The pincode is 487441, served by Sihora (Narsinghpur) post office; the LGD village code is 491011. The sarpanch is prabha bai thakur, and the village votes in Udaipura assembly constituency, represented by MLA Narendra Shivaji Patel. The population is estimated at 2,863 in 2026, up 18% since the 2011 Census.
